Set against the breezy, late-summer backdrop of the Normandy coast, the story follows 15-year-old Pauline () as she vacations with her older, glamorous cousin Marion ( Arielle Dombasle ). While Marion is eager to "burn with love" following a recent separation, Pauline watches from the sidelines, often proving to be the most observant and level-headed member of the group. pauline at the beach internet archive full

Pauline at the Beach Pauline à la plage , 1983) is a witty and deceptively light French dramedy directed by Éric Rohmer. It is the third installment in his celebrated "Comedies and Proverbs" series and remains one of his most accessible works.
